Finding the Best Travel Agency for Your Milan, NH Adventure
Planning a trip to Milan, New Hampshire, means embracing the quiet beauty of the North Country. Nestled in Coös County, this small town offers access to the Androscoggin River, the northern reaches of the White Mountains, and a serene, off-the-beaten-path experience. For many travelers, especially those coming from a distance or looking to craft a multi-stop New England itinerary, partnering with the best travel agency can transform a good vacation into an exceptional one. The right agency doesn't just book flights; they provide local insight and logistical peace of mind, which is invaluable for a destination like Milan.
So, what should you look for in a travel agency for a Milan, NH trip? First and foremost, seek out specialists in New England or, even better, Northern New England travel. An agency with deep regional knowledge will understand the seasonal nuances that define a visit here. They can advise you that late September and early October are peak for fall foliage along Route 16, while winter opens up opportunities for snowmobiling on the extensive trail networks near Milan and cross-country skiing at nearby venues. A generic agency might not emphasize how essential it is to have a reliable vehicle and perhaps even snow tires if you're visiting between November and April.
The best agencies for this area will also have connections to unique local accommodations. While Milan itself is small, a skilled agent can help you secure a cozy cabin rental, a room at a family-run bed and breakfast in neighboring Berlin or Gorham, or a resort stay in the Mount Washington Valley, positioning you perfectly for day trips. They can bundle your stay with activities that are logistically tricky to arrange independently, such as guided fishing trips on the Androscoggin, moose-watching tours in the early morning hours, or scenic float plane rides from the local airports.
